## Changelog 4.2.0 — Soft-delete defaults

Orders in the Brindlecart schema are now soft-deleted by default. Hard deletes require an explicit flag. The `deleted_at` column is indexed; nightly purge runs after ninety days. Reviewers: note the reaper job replaces the old cron script entirely. Rollback is a single migration down. The service ships with these new default configuration values.

config for fafog-fajog:
[siliel]
port = 5672
team = istion
host = siliel.torvaworks.example
region = central-4
access_code = ac_f2a375
timeout_ms = 1000

**14:22 — Contrast audit rerun.** After Marisol patched the Quillboard theme tokens, the automated contrast sweep was rerun against all 212 components. Four toggles in the Ember palette still failed WCAG AA at small sizes; fixes landed by 15:10. Full pass confirmed at 15:35. The verification run is traceable via the build token below.

session token of yahap-fafop = htk9_f6aa94135

Handover Note — Lease Stuff at Winslow Quay

To the sales leads, from the outgoing to the incoming director: here's where things stand. We've been haggling with Fenbrook Holdings over the Winslow Quay lease since spring — they want a longer term, we want a break clause at year three. Marta has the full negotiation file, and the draft heads of terms are nearly agreed. Don't spook the landlord by mentioning expansion plans in meetings. The confidential note just below explains why.

management briefing: Only 33 of the 205 pilot accounts renewed Kasath, so a churn review is set for October 17. Weniusek Logistics is in early talks to buy Holethax Freight for about $345.6 million.

// Client setup for the Pixelrow thumbnail queue.
// Plugins submit source images; thumbnails return via callback.
// Max payload 20 MB; retries handled server-side, don't re-enqueue.
// Rate limit: 50 jobs/min per plugin. Use the staging queue for tests.
// Auth is a static header token. The queue key is below.

API key for hadup-kahof: vxb2-7s

Security note: this constant also bounds the replay
// window for recorded call traces, so lowering it shrinks the
// attack surface for trace injection but raises starvation risk
// in the Brennmark tower scenarios. Values above 12000 were
// rejected in review because stale assignments could be spoofed.
// Any change requires re-running the signed simulation suite.
// The approving build token appears below.

trace token, bafog-kagap: htk21_9518085d52581cf852721